Super Falcons win historic 10th WAFCON title in Morocco

Super Falcons WAFCON 2025 Victory sees Nigeria win a record 10th title after stunning 3-2 comeback against Morocco in Rabat. African football history made

Super Falcons WAFCON 2025 Victory has secured Nigeria’s place in African football history, as the team became the first African nation to win the Women’s Africa Cup of Nations (WAFCON) ten times.

In a thrilling final in Rabat on Friday night, the Super Falcons overturned a 2-0 halftime deficit to defeat host nation Morocco 3-2  a remarkable comeback they proudly dubbed #MissionX.

With pressure mounting and the crowd roaring, Esther Okoronkwo ignited Nigeria’s charge in the 64th minute with a cool finish that made it 2-1.

Just minutes later, Okoronkwo danced past Moroccan defenders to set up Folashade Ijamilusi, who leveled the score at 2-2.

As the match neared its dramatic end, substitute Jennifer Echegini delivered a moment of brilliance, finishing from a long-range freekick by Okoronkwo in the 88th minute to seal the victory.

The Falcons’ triumph was not just a comeback  it was a masterclass in resilience, pride, and dominance in African women’s football.
